
Getting Sudden Feeling Of Weakness In Hands After Laughing. Any Advice?

Question: Hi -
After laughing, my hands go completely weak - to the point where I drop things I'm holding, etc. It normally only lasts a few minutes but today it has lasted all day - this has been going on as long as I can remember. It happens after sneezing as well.
I've had my blood tested and electrolytes, thyroid, etc. was fine.

The sudden feeling of weakness after laughing is likely to be due to hyperventilation associated with violent laughing.
The same is likely to happen after sneezing. This is not a pathological disorder and is a physiological phenomenon. Taking XXXXXXX breaths slowly will help in reducing such symptoms.
Since all your investigations are within normal limits, there is nothing to worry.
